Default Kill switch install

I'm busy with a kill switch installation in a friends car. The only thing I want to find out is which wire of the alternator I have to switch down to switch of the engine. We already know it's not the blue one, but we don't want to cut also the other ones. Does anyone of you know which one we have to take? It's an ODB1 B18c6 engine

Default Re: Kill switch install

Car will run even without an alt. as long as batt. has a charge, put the switch on something else, [ground for PGM-FI Main Relay, fuel pump relay control lead from ECU/ECM, a power lead for the PGM-FI Main Relay, power or ground for the ECU/ECM power for distributor assembly]. 94
